Why UV Resistance Matters for Garden Staples
Sunlight is a powerful force, and not just for growing plants. Its UV radiation systematically breaks down the chemical bonds in most plastics, a process called photodegradation. For a garden staple, this means a gradual loss of strength, flexibility, and integrity. What was once a sturdy anchor becomes a fragile piece of junk waiting to snap.
The consequences go beyond a loose piece of fabric. When staples fail, weeds push through the gaps, defeating the entire purpose of the barrier. Wind can get underneath and tear large sections loose, creating a bigger repair job than you started with. Worst of all, those cheap plastic staples shatter into microplastic shards that contaminate your garden soil forever.
Choosing a UV-resistant staple isn’t about over-engineering your garden. It’s a practical decision to save you time, money, and future headaches. A durable staple ensures your weed barrier, row cover, or irrigation line stays put for its intended lifespan, letting you focus on the plants instead of constant maintenance.
Yard Butler G-Staples for General Use
When you need a reliable, no-fuss anchor for most garden soils, the classic galvanized steel staple is your go-to. These are the workhorses you see everywhere for a reason. Their simple U-shape (or G-shape) and sharp, chiseled ends make them easy to drive into loam, clay, and even moderately compacted ground.
The key here is the galvanization. This zinc coating provides a crucial layer of protection against rust, significantly extending the staple’s life compared to bare steel. While they will eventually rust in very wet or acidic soil, you can typically expect several seasons of solid performance. They are inherently immune to UV damage, so the sun will never be their cause of failure.
Think of these as your default choice for securing landscape fabric, drip irrigation lines, and lightweight row covers in typical garden conditions. They offer the best balance of strength, cost, and ease of use for the majority of hobby farm tasks. Just don’t expect them to hold like glue in very loose, sandy soil.
DeWitt Pro-5 Plastic Staples for Sandy Soil
Standard metal staples often fail in sandy or very loose soil. With no dense material to grip, they can be pulled out by wind, foot traffic, or even the tension of the fabric itself. This is where a well-designed plastic staple, specifically one with UV inhibitors, truly shines.
The DeWitt Pro-5 and similar professional-grade plastic staples aren’t like the cheap, brittle ones you find in bargain bins. They are engineered with aggressive barbs and a wider head, providing significantly more surface area and grip to hold fast in loose soil. The plastic construction also means they will never rust, which is a bonus in coastal or consistently damp environments.
The crucial feature is the UV-stabilized material. Manufacturers add specific inhibitors to the plastic mix to counteract the damaging effects of sunlight, preventing them from becoming brittle for years. If you have sandy soil, these are a fantastic solution, but you must verify that the product is explicitly rated for UV resistance. Without it, you’re just buying future plastic fragments for your garden.
Mutual Industries Spiral Sod Staples Grip
Sometimes a simple push-in staple isn’t enough. For sloped areas, clay soils prone to frost heave, or when securing heavy materials like sod, you need mechanical grip that resists pulling straight out. The spiral sod staple is engineered for exactly this kind of challenge.
Instead of being pushed in, these galvanized steel staples are twisted into the ground like a corkscrew. This action creates a threaded hold that provides immense resistance to pull-out forces. Wind can tug on a tarp all day, but it won’t easily dislodge a staple that’s screwed a full six inches into the earth.
While designed for sod, their application in the vegetable garden is clear. Use them to anchor woven ground cover on a hillside, secure the edges of a low tunnel in a windy spot, or pin down chicken wire along the base of a run. Their superior holding power makes them a specialized tool that solves a very common and frustrating problem.
Marine-Grade 304 Stainless Steel Staples
If you are looking for a "buy it once, cry once" solution, 304 stainless steel staples are the answer. This is the material of choice for permanent or semi-permanent installations where failure is not an option. Unlike galvanized steel, which has a protective coating that can wear away, stainless steel’s corrosion resistance is inherent to the metal itself.
These staples will simply not rust. You can install them in perpetually damp soil, highly acidic conditions, or a coastal garden with salt spray, and they will look the same a decade later. This makes them the perfect choice for securing permanent pathway edging, foundational layers of hardware cloth against burrowing pests, or long-term weed barriers under perennial beds and berry patches.
The upfront cost is significantly higher than galvanized steel. However, you have to weigh that against the labor and replacement cost of re-doing a project every few years. For critical applications where you want to set it and forget it, the peace of mind and permanence offered by stainless steel is often worth the investment.
J-Hook Rebar Stakes for High-Wind Areas
There are situations where even the best staples are completely outmatched. Securing a large tarp over a compost pile, anchoring the base of a greenhouse, or holding down a 50-foot row cover in an open field requires serious anchoring power. For these jobs, you need the sheer mass and depth of J-hook rebar stakes.
These are exactly what they sound like: short lengths of heavy-duty rebar bent into a "J" shape at the top. They are typically 12 to 24 inches long and are driven deep into the ground with a mallet. Their weight, length, and ribbed texture provide an unshakable anchor point that laughs at high winds.
This is not your tool for pinning down landscape fabric. It’s overkill. This is your solution for big problems. The J-hook provides a perfect, secure loop for ropes, bungee cords, or the grommets on a heavy-duty tarp. When you absolutely cannot have something blow away, rebar stakes are the only reliable option.
Ecoturf Ecoduty: The Biodegradable Option
Not every garden task requires a permanent solution. Sometimes, you only need a weed barrier to last a single season, like when you’re establishing a new bed with paper or burlap mulch. In these cases, using metal or long-lasting plastic staples creates a tedious cleanup job at the end of the year. This is the perfect niche for biodegradable staples.
Made from plant-based bioplastics like PHA, products like Ecoturf’s Ecoduty staples are designed to hold strong for a season and then break down into harmless organic matter. They provide the necessary grip to keep your temporary mulch in place through spring and summer, but you don’t have to pull them out before tilling the bed in the fall.
This approach aligns the tool’s lifespan with the task’s lifespan. It’s an elegant way to reduce plastic waste and save labor. It’s not the right choice for a multi-year weed barrier, but for annual vegetable beds, it’s a smart, sustainable option that simplifies your end-of-season workflow.
Key Factors in Selecting Your Garden Staples
Choosing the right staple isn’t complicated if you match the product to the job. There’s no single "best" staple, only the best one for your specific situation. Before you buy, consider these four factors.
First, evaluate your soil type. Loose, sandy soil demands staples with extra grip, like barbed plastic or spiral designs. Dense clay or loam works well with standard galvanized steel staples. Don’t fight your soil; choose a staple that works with it.
Second, consider the project’s lifespan. Are you securing a weed block in a perennial bed for the next decade? Invest in stainless steel. Are you holding down a straw mulch for a single season of potatoes? A biodegradable staple is the smartest choice. Match the staple’s durability to your timeline.
Finally, think about your local conditions and the material you’re securing. High-wind areas require the deep anchoring power of rebar stakes or spiral staples, especially for large covers. Securing heavy woven fabric or chicken wire requires a stronger, thicker-gauge staple than pinning down a lightweight insect netting. The right choice prevents frustration and ensures your hard work lasts.
